As of Jun 2026, the median cost of dog boarding in Tullahoma is $42 per night, including service fees. Boarding your dog for one week typically costs $294. Sitters on Rover set their own rates based on their qualifications, your dog's needs, and their space's amenities. As a result, most Tullahoma dog boarding rates can be found as low as $26 to as high as $44 per night.
